Abstract :
An attempt is made to develop an alternative knowledge representation method using the interpretive structural modeling (ISM) technique. Applying ISM entails generation of oriented and hierarchically arranged digraphs. These are considered a combination of conceptual graphs. The advantage obtained is that digraphs are precise minimum edge maps of the problem domain at hand, based on contextual relation(s) assumed among domain elements. The contextual relations also influence the form of the mapping structure. Since there is sufficient background knowledge in ISM, logical rules which help create an appropriately organized knowledge base are easily obtained
